readfile
(PHP 4, PHP 5, PHP 7, PHP 8)
Outputs a file
Description
Reads a file and writes it to the output buffer.
Parameters
filenameThe filename being read.
use_include_pathYou can use the optional second parameter and set it to true, if you want to search for the file in the include_path, too.
contextContext-support
Return Values
Returns the number of bytes read from the file on success, Falseforfailure

Examples
Forcing a download using readfile()
<?php
$file = 'monkey.gif';
if (file_exists($file)) {
header('Content-Description: File Transfer');
header('Content-Type: application/octet-stream');
header('Content-Disposition: attachment; filename="'.basename($file).'"');
header('Expires: 0');
header('Cache-Control: must-revalidate');
header('Pragma: public');
header('Content-Length: ' . filesize($file));
readfile($file);
exit;
}
?>The above example will output something similar to: Open / Save dialogue
Notes
readfile() will not present any memory issues, even when sending large files, on its own. If you encounter an out of memory error ensure that output buffering is off with ob_get_level().
